What is kinetic energy?

Back

Kinetic energy is the energy that an object possesses due to its motion. It is calculated using the formula KE = 1/2 mv², where m is mass and v is velocity.

What factors affect kinetic energy?

Back

Kinetic energy is affected by the mass of the object and its velocity. An increase in either mass or velocity results in an increase in kinetic energy.

How does speed relate to kinetic energy?

Back

The faster an object moves, the more kinetic energy it has. Kinetic energy increases with the square of the velocity.

What is potential energy?

Back

Potential energy is the stored energy in an object due to its position or state. It is often associated with gravitational energy, which depends on height.

What is the relationship between kinetic energy and potential energy in a pendulum?

Back

In a pendulum, kinetic energy is highest at the lowest point of the swing, while potential energy is highest at the highest points of the swing.

What is the formula for calculating potential energy?

Back

Potential energy (PE) is calculated using the formula PE = mgh, where m is mass, g is the acceleration due to gravity, and h is height.
